Paulette Parham McFalls, 78, of Durham, NC departed this life to be with Jesus on April 18, 2023.
Born in Dinwiddie, VA, on March 12, 1945, she was the daughter of the late Noland Davis Parham and Sarah Elizabeth Eason Parham.
Paulette worked in grocery retail for over forty years. She was an amazing mom, and she adored her three children, her grandchildren, great grandchildren, sisters, brothers and extended family
The highlight of her days was sitting in her sunroom watching Family Feud and her soap operas. She also loved playing Solitaire. All that knew her, knew that she loved her lipstick but not as much as she loved her phone! One of her cherished memories was her bi-monthly sleepover and meal with her grandson, Kyle. She enjoyed all her grandchildren and the years of memories with them. She regularly attended Immanuel Free Will Baptist Church in Durham. She grew up on a farm, although she didn't enjoy the "horn worms" from priming tobacco or laundry day due to her arm getting stuck in the old ringer washing machine. There are many great memories, like her love for Elvis. She loved to dance to fast music like "Jailhouse Rock" by Elvis and she loved to do the twist by Chubby Checker.
